Cronulla captain Wade Graham hopes Matt Moylan’s axing is a ‘line in the sand’ moment for the Sharks

Cronulla captain Wade Graham hopes Matt Moylans axing is a line in the sand moment for an inconsistent Sharks team desperate to avoid an early finals exit. Moylan being dropped ahead of Saturday’s clash against North Queensland was shock news, but Graham believes it highlights that coach John Morris isn’t afraid to make tough decisions as the Sharks search for perfection.
Connor Tracey has been named at five-eighth for the Cowboys match after Moylan struggled defensively against his former club…
